package com.sun.enterprise.module.common_impl;
import com.sun.enterprise.module.ModuleDefinition;
import com.sun.enterprise.module.RepositoryChangeListener;
import java.io.File;
import java.io.FileNotFoundException;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.io.FileFilter;
import java.net.URI;
import java.util.HashMap;
import java.util.LinkedList;
import java.util.List;
import java.util.Map;
import java.util.Timer;
import java.util.TimerTask;
import java.util.concurrent.locks.ReentrantLock;
/**
* This class is a directory based repository implementation. This mean that all jar
* file residing a particular directory will be elligible to be added to this
* repository instance. Jar File will need to be compliant with the module definition
* spec which mean have a manifest file with the correct elements OR a separate
* manifest file with the same file name with a .mf extension.
*
* @author Jerome Dochez
*/
public class DirectoryBasedRepository extends AbstractRepositoryImpl {
protected final File repository;
private final ReentrantLock lock = new ReentrantLock();
private final int intervalInMs = Integer.getInteger("hk2.file.directory.changeIntervalTimer", 1000);
private Timer timer;
private boolean isTimerThreadDaemon = false;
private List<File> subDirectories;
/** Creates a new instance of DirectoryBasedRepository */
public DirectoryBasedRepository(String name, File repository) {
super(name,repository.toURI());
this.repository = repository;
}
private void initializeSubDirectories() {
if (subDirectories != null) return;
subDirectories = new LinkedList<File>();
for (File file : repository.listFiles(new FileFilter() {
public boolean accept(File pathname) {
return pathname.isDirectory();
}
})) {
subDirectories.add(file);
}
}
public DirectoryBasedRepository(String name, File repository, boolean isTimerThreadDaemon) {
this(name, repository);
this.isTimerThreadDaemon = isTimerThreadDaemon;
}
@Override
public boolean addListener(RepositoryChangeListener listener) {
lock.lock();
try {
final boolean returnValue = super.addListener(listener);
if (returnValue && timer==null) {
initializeSubDirectories();
timer = new Timer("hk2-repo-listener-"+ this.getName(), isTimerThreadDaemon);
timer.schedule(new TimerTask() {
private final ReentrantLock lock = new ReentrantLock();
long lastModified = repository.lastModified();
public void run() {
lock.lock();
try {
if (lastModified<repository.lastModified()) {
lastModified = repository.lastModified();
// something has changed, look into this...
directoryChanged();
}
} finally {
lock.unlock();
}
}
}, intervalInMs, intervalInMs);
timer.purge();
}
return returnValue;
} finally {
lock.unlock();
}
}
@Override
public void shutdown() throws IOException {
if (timer!=null) {
timer.cancel();
timer = null;
}
}
protected void loadModuleDefs(Map<ModuleId, ModuleDefinition> moduleDefs, List<URI> libraries) throws IOException {
if (!repository.exists()) {
throw new FileNotFoundException(repository.getAbsolutePath());
}
try {
File[] files = repository.listFiles();
for (File aFile : files) {
if (aFile.getName().endsWith(".jar") && !isDisabled(aFile)) {
ModuleDefinition moduleDef = loadJar(aFile);
if (moduleDef!=null) {
moduleDefs.put(AbstractFactory.getInstance().createModuleId(moduleDef), moduleDef);
} else {
libraries.add(aFile.toURI());
}
}
}
} catch (IOException e) {
IOException x = new IOException("Failed to load modules from " + repository);
x.initCause(e);
throw x;
}
}
/**
* Checks the <tt>xyz.disabled</tt> file for <tt>xyz.jar</tt> and return true
* if the file exists.
*/
protected boolean isDisabled(File jar) {
String fileName = jar.getName();
fileName = fileName.substring(0,fileName.lastIndexOf('.'))+".disabled";
File disabledFile = new File(jar.getParent(),fileName);
return disabledFile.exists();
}
private void directoryChanged() {
lock.lock();
try {
// not the most efficient implementation, could be revisited later
HashMap<ModuleId, ModuleDefinition> newModuleDefs =
new HashMap<ModuleId, ModuleDefinition>();
List<URI> libraries = new LinkedList<URI>();
try {
loadModuleDefs(newModuleDefs, libraries);
} catch(IOException ioe) {
// we probably need to wait until the jar has finished being copied
// XXX add some form of retry
}
for(ModuleDefinition def : newModuleDefs.values()) {
if (find(def.getName(), def.getVersion())==null) {
add(def);
for (RepositoryChangeListener listener : listeners) {
listener.moduleAdded(def);
}
}
}
for (ModuleDefinition def : findAll()) {
if (!newModuleDefs.containsKey(AbstractFactory.getInstance().createModuleId(def))) {
remove(def);
for (RepositoryChangeListener listener : listeners) {
listener.moduleRemoved(def);
}
}
}
List<URI> originalLibraries = super.getJarLocations();
for (URI location : libraries) {
if (!originalLibraries.contains(location)) {
addLibrary(location);
for (RepositoryChangeListener listener : listeners) {
listener.added(location);
}
}
}
if (originalLibraries.size()>0) {
List<URI> copy = new LinkedList<URI>();
copy.addAll(originalLibraries);
for (URI originalLocation : copy) {
if (!libraries.contains(originalLocation)) {
removeLibrary(originalLocation);
for (RepositoryChangeListener listener : listeners) {
listener.removed(originalLocation);
}
}
}
}
// added or removed subdirectories ?
List<File> previous = new LinkedList<File>();
previous.addAll(subDirectories);
for (File file : repository.listFiles(new FileFilter() {
public boolean accept(File pathname) {
return pathname.isDirectory();
}
})) {
// added ?
if (!subDirectories.contains(file)) {
for (RepositoryChangeListener listener : listeners) {
listener.added(file.toURI());
}
subDirectories.add(file);
} else {
// known, removing it from the copied list to check
// for removal
previous.remove(file);
}
}
// any left in our copy is a removed sub directory.
if (!previous.isEmpty()) {
for (File file : previous) {
for (RepositoryChangeListener listener : listeners) {
listener.removed(file.toURI());
}
subDirectories.remove(file);
}
}
} finally {
lock.unlock();
}
}
}
